创建一个UIView对象分四步:
1.创建一个view对象,并设置其大小
UIView *view = [[UIView alloc] initWithFrame:CGRectMake:(CGFloat x, CGFloat y, CGFloat width, CGFloat height);
2.设置view的颜色等属性
view.backgroundColor = [UIColor blackColor]; //设置颜色
view.alpha = 0.5; //设置透明度0~1之间
view.tag = 100; //标记值,一般给100以上的数,100以下的大部分被系统占用.
view.hidden = YES; //隐藏属性,YES隐藏
view.bounds = CGRectMake(CGFloat x, CGFloat y, CGFloat width, CGFloat height); //x,y表示其左上角位置的坐标(对子视图有影响),可通过宽高修改本身
3.将view添加到窗口上
[_window addSubview:view];
4.释放view的所有权
[view release];
时间: 2024-10-12 05:41:50